Remote Web Development Job In IT And Programming

Full Stack Development

Find more Web Development remote jobs posted recently Worldwide

I am looking for someone to create a MVP product with bare minimum functionalities with few added features.

Features:
Production database, containing show hierarchy,
i.e. show-|
-----------|-asset_build
---------------------------|-asset
-----------------------------------|-task (status/complexity/bid days/budget/assigned[artist]/notes)
-----------------------------------------|-version (status/notes)
----------------------------------------------------|-components
-----------|-sequence
---------------------------|-shot
-----------------------------------|-task (status/complexity/bid days/budget/assigned[artist]/notes)
-----------------------------------------|-version (status/notes)
----------------------------------------------------|-components

System to create shows based on task template (csv/json), which is basically a database to hold and track data. Only manager should be able to do this.

Ability to upload media AS version components.
Manager will ideally upload media to editorial task of shot/reference task of asset.

User can bid for a task looking at edit or reference. Submit media for assigned tasks, which will be available as version/component and will be versioned up with each submission. Only assigned user or a manager can submit media.

Bid: After login a user can see all shows open to bidding. And shows in which he has assigned tasks.
Inside a show he can see all unassigned tasks open for bidding (+editorial and reference tasks). And his own assigned tasks.
User can then play editorial version and check notes for scope of work.
For the task he is interested in he can select task > Switch to Bidding tab in side pane > Enter Bid time and quote, any notes and submit.
Manager can view all bids by every user in this tab, a user can only see/modify his own bid.
Manager can then click approve button next to a bid to assign that user to the task.

Manager can also assign tasks to a bidding user at task level, change task status to open for bid/assigned/approved etc. Can approve version submissions by changing version status.

Once a version is approved, generate an invoice for the person based on his approved bids for the job and email to defined user group (say finance).

A UI mockup will be uploaded soon to explain things further.
About the recuiter
Member since Aug 24, 2017
Shahabuddin
from New York, United States

Skills & Expertise Required

PostgreSQL Database Design Apache HTTP Server Nginx Python 

Open for hiringApply before - Oct 20, 2024

Work from Anywhere

40 hrs / week

Fixed Type

Remote Job

$478.30

Cost

Offer to work on this project closes in 24 days!
Are you interested in this Opportunity?

Looking for help? Checkout our video tutorial
How to search and apply for jobs

How to apply? Do you have more questions about the Job?
See frequently asked questions

Similar Projects

Scrape a list of sourcesecurity

We want to hire a web scraper who is able to scrape different websites.

Here is the description of the current task:

We want to scrape the list of companies form. In doing so we need to keep various information attached to each co...read more

Systems Engineer Needed Part-Time: Establish AWS Best-Practices

Seeking an applicant with solid AWS experience. We have multiple instances, both windows and linux. SQL and PostgreSQL. Need backup procedures, security groups, Cloudwatch, CloudTrace. Need someone to come in and help us set up the right procedur...read more

LinkedIn Bot

Given a list of companies and possibly their websites, I want a script/bot that will scrape for people from LinkedIn whose titles are CEO or Founders.

The bot will give a first name, last name, and website from linkedIn if we dont already...read more

Create a calculator for my website using excel spreadsheet

Looking for someone that can convert my excel spreadsheet calculator into a good looking calculator that I can put on my website and my visitors can plug in their own numbers.

I need to put Nvidia inpainting code inside a UI

I need to use nvidia pre-trained inpainting inside a UI, that I can upload images in to it and the edit the pictures inside.